Drum Weighing Scales Market size was valued at USD 2.3 Billion in 2022 and is projected to reach USD 3.7 Billion by 2030, growing at a CAGR of 6.2% from 2024 to 2030. The increasing demand for precision weighing in industrial applications such as chemical, pharmaceutical, and food processing sectors is driving market growth. The need for accurate weight measurement to ensure regulatory compliance and enhance operational efficiency is further boosting the adoption of drum weighing scales. As industries continue to focus on optimizing their supply chains and reducing errors in the packaging and logistics stages, the demand for high-capacity, durable weighing systems is expected to rise significantly over the forecast period.
Additionally, technological advancements in drum weighing systems, such as integration with IoT devices for real-time data monitoring and automated reporting, are contributing to market growth. These innovations enhance the functionality of drum weighing scales and increase their appeal across various industries. The growing trend towards automation in manufacturing and distribution is also expected to contribute to the increased demand for these scales. The market's expansion is further supported by the rising focus on sustainability and the efficient use of raw materials in industries that rely heavily on drum packaging and transportation.

The Drum Weighing Scales Market plays a pivotal role in industries that require accurate weight measurements of drums containing liquids, solids, or other materials. These scales are crucial in ensuring proper inventory management, shipping, and compliance with industry standards. The market is segmented by application into various industries such as Warehouses, Factories, Distribution Centers, and Others, each with specific needs for drum weighing solutions. This report delves into the descriptions of these key applications and highlights the latest trends and opportunities driving the market forward.
Warehouses utilize drum weighing scales to streamline inventory management and maintain accurate records of materials stored in drums. These scales allow for the efficient weighing of goods, reducing human error and enhancing operational efficiency. The need for precision in weight measurement is critical in warehouses, as it directly affects the logistics and tracking of goods. With the growing trend of e-commerce and increased demand for streamlined supply chains, the drum weighing scales market for warehouses is expected to see significant growth. This application is driven by the need for optimized storage, reduced operational costs, and better control over product stock, especially in industries dealing with bulk goods.
Furthermore, the adoption of automated weighing systems in warehouses is becoming increasingly popular due to their ability to integrate with warehouse management systems (WMS). This helps reduce manual intervention, increases throughput, and ensures more accurate and faster data collection. As warehouses continue to grow in size and complexity, the demand for efficient and reliable weighing solutions will continue to rise, positioning drum weighing scales as an essential tool in warehouse operations.
In factories, drum weighing scales are primarily used for monitoring the quantity of raw materials and finished goods in drum containers. These scales help manufacturers track the weight of products during production stages, ensuring that each batch meets required specifications and quality standards. By maintaining precise weight records, factories can enhance their production processes, minimize material waste, and ensure the efficient use of resources. Additionally, drum weighing scales are integral for industries involved in chemicals, pharmaceuticals, food processing, and more, where specific weight measurements are essential for product consistency and regulatory compliance.
As factory automation continues to evolve, integrating drum weighing scales with automated systems, such as conveyors or robotic arms, further streamlines operations. This integration helps reduce human error, improve safety, and increase the overall efficiency of production lines. The rising focus on Industry 4.0 and smart manufacturing solutions presents significant opportunities for the drum weighing scales market in factories, as companies seek to improve precision and data accuracy while optimizing their manufacturing workflows.

One of the key trends in the drum weighing scales market is the integration of automation technology. Automated weighing systems are becoming increasingly prevalent, enabling businesses to reduce manual handling and improve operational efficiency. This trend is particularly evident in industries such as warehouses, factories, and distribution centers, where high-volume material handling requires high accuracy and speed. Automation enhances the accuracy of data collection, reduces human errors, and allows for seamless integration with other enterprise systems, such as Warehouse Management Systems (WMS) or Enterprise Resource Planning (ERP) solutions.
Another significant trend is the development of smart drum weighing scales that offer real-time data analysis and remote monitoring capabilities. These advanced systems are equipped with sensors and wireless communication technologies, allowing operators to monitor weight data remotely and gain insights into inventory levels, operational performance, and potential inefficiencies. Smart weighing solutions enable businesses to make data-driven decisions, optimize their processes, and improve overall productivity. With the rise of Internet of Things (IoT) technologies, smart drum weighing systems are expected to gain traction across various industries.

1. What are drum weighing scales used for?
Drum weighing scales are used to measure the weight of materials stored in drums, ensuring accurate inventory management and regulatory compliance across various industries.
2. Why is automation important in the drum weighing scales market?
Automation improves accuracy, efficiency, and reduces human errors in weight measurement, especially in high-volume industries like warehouses and factories.
3. How do smart drum weighing scales work?
Smart drum weighing scales use sensors and wireless communication technologies to transmit weight data remotely, allowing real-time monitoring and analysis.
4. What industries use drum weighing scales?
Industries such as warehousing, manufacturing, distribution, agriculture, mining, and oil & gas utilize drum weighing scales for accurate measurement of bulk goods stored in drums.
5. What are the key factors driving the growth of the drum weighing scales market?
Factors such as automation, regulatory compliance, smart technology integration, and the increasing need for accurate data collection are driving market growth.
6. How can drum weighing scales improve supply chain efficiency?
By providing accurate weight measurements, drum weighing scales help optimize inventory management, reduce errors, and ensure timely and correct shipments.
7. What benefits do automated drum weighing systems offer?
Automated systems reduce human error, enhance speed and efficiency, and integrate seamlessly with other management systems to optimize operations.
8. What are the challenges faced by the drum weighing scales market?
Challenges include high initial costs, technical complexity of integration with existing systems, and the need for regular calibration and maintenance.
9. How are emerging markets contributing to the drum weighing scales market growth?
Emerging markets in Asia-Pacific and Latin America are experiencing rapid industrial growth, increasing demand for reliable and efficient weighing solutions.
10. Are there any environmental benefits of using drum weighing scales?
Yes, drum weighing scales help minimize waste by ensuring precise material usage, contributing to sustainability goals and environmental compliance.
